What diseases can azoxystrobin prevent?

Azoxystrobin is an organic compound, which is an efficient and broad-spectrum methoxyacrylate bactericidal pesticide. It has good activity on almost all diseases of fungi (ascomycetes, basidiomycetes, flagellates and fungi), such as white spot disease, rust disease, glume blight, netspot disease, downy mildew and rice warm disease. It can be used for stem and leaf spraying, seed treatment and soil treatment, and is mainly used for cereals, rice, peanuts, grapes, potatoes, fruit trees, vegetables, coffee, lawns, etc. The dosage is 25-50ml/mu. Azoxystrobin can't be mixed with pesticide emulsifiable concentrate, especially organophosphorus emulsifiable concentrate, and can't be mixed with silicone synergist, which will cause phytotoxicity due to excessive penetration and diffusion.

It has been found that azoxystrobin is toxic to tomatoes in protected fields, so it should be used with caution within 2 weeks after tomato seedlings are transplanted. It was found that vegetable white spot disease had developed resistance to azoxystrobin, and the effect was obviously reduced after continuous application for more than 2 times.

Use of azoxystrobin

The best application time of azoxystrobin is before flowering, after flowering and young fruit stage. The application method is in the early stage of downy mildew, early blight, carbuncle and leaf spot. Generally, 25% azoxystrobin SC is sprayed on the stems and leaves once every 10 day, and crops can use it up to 3 times per season. Please refer to the specific instructions.
